Website: switch to JS site
To allow easier maintenance, we'll be switching from static html site to one that is JS powered, taking application data directly from Flathub. Some background discussion here.
- Move and update the website-json branch to use actual flathub api rather than local placeholder json.
- Set up development environment CI to be able to test the flathub api integration. The production site
circle.gnome.org
has been set up, but we need to be able to test changes before deploying to the production site.